2 February 2001 Progress in polymer light-emitting devices at Philips

Abstract
This paper will given an overview of the current state of the art of polymer light-emitting devices as they are manufactured at Philips. Electro-optical characterization as well as lifetime measurements will be discussed, with emphasis on the use of electroluminescent polymer materials and processes in monochrome graphic displays. The factors that determine power consumption on a system level will be detailed. Initial results on inkjet-printed devices will be shown.
